Joseph S. Balazsi, 81, of New Haven, formerly of Milford, passed away Tues., March 29, 2005. He was predeceased by his wife, Lorraine, two brothers and three sisters. He was born in Bridgeport, August 26, 1923. He served in the US Army Air Corps during WW II. He was a machinist at AirVac Inc., formerly of Milford, and retired after 20 years. Mr. Balazsi is survived by his stepson, Donald J. French of Hamden and dear friend and care giver, Marie Ackerman of New Haven.
